Panhandle Branch
Panhandle Branch is a stream in Coffee, Tennessee. Panhandle Branch is situated nearby to the hamlet Noah, as well as near Fairfield.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Noah
Hamlet
Noah is an unincorporated community in Coffee County, Tennessee. In 1887 it was described as being 8.5 miles north of the county seat of Manchester and having a population between 50 and 100. Noah is situated 4 km east of Panhandle Branch.
Fairfield
Hamlet
Fairfield is an unincorporated community in Bedford County, Tennessee. Fairfield is located on Tennessee State Route 64 3.8 miles northeast of Wartrace. Fairfield is situated 4½ km west of Panhandle Branch.
